K40 Bed level system

3D Printed mechanism for K40 Laser cutter

The printed hinges were fitted with a socket that had to distribute the downward force evenly among both hinges.

To minimize friction, it is best to leave space between the sleeves to apply bearing grease.

This has the added benefit of holding the 2 hinges together by creating a vacuum inside the tubes when you press both hinges together.

To print hinges successfully, the preliminary work starts before you even begin the design.

Tolerances are best created as parameters and then called in the model.

Then should another adjustment be needed you only need to change 1 size.  

I found that the best tolerance is 0.2 mm for snap and click systems.

Should the component rotate around a screw or other component it is best to take a tolerance of 0.3 mm.

That 0.1mm is really a world of difference in 3dprinting.
